Deutch algorithm on qiksit
WebApr 6, 2024 · Deutsch-Jozsa Algorithm In this section, we first introduce the Deutsch-Jozsa problem, and classical and quantum algorithms to solve it. We then implement the quantum algorithm using Qiskit, and run it on a simulator and device. 1. Introduction Since the best-known classical algorithm requires superpolynomial time to factor … 3.3 Using the Simulated Counts . Quantum teleportation is designed to send qubits … 5. Solving Sudoku using Grover's Algorithm . The oracles used throughout this … 4. Example: Variational Quantum Eigensolvers . Here is an example of a … 1. The Bernstein-Vazirani Algorithm. The Bernstein-Vazirani algorithm, first … Simon's algorithm, first introduced in Reference [1], was the first quantum … This identity is an example of phase kickback, which leads us neatly on to … 2. Intuition . The quantum Fourier transform (QFT) transforms between two bases, … Quantum phase estimation is one of the most important subroutines in quantum … #3 Global Phase. We know that measuring the state $ 1\rangle$ will give us the … WebSep 28, 2024 · It was the first algorithm to demonstrate that a quantum computer could outperform classical computers, perhaps bringing us one step closer to quantum …
Deutch algorithm on qiksit
Did you know?
WebMar 20, 2024 · circuits python3 quantum-computing quantum-circuit quantum-algorithms qiskit deutsch-jozsa-algorithm quantum-computers Updated Jun 18, 2024; Jupyter Notebook; ctsiaousis / QuantumComputing Star 1. Code Issues Pull requests Quantum Algorithms using IBM's QISKIT. quantum-computing qiskit grovers ... WebFeb 4, 2024 · This is a bonus Part 3 to Quantum Algorithm Untangled’s series on the Deutsch-Jozsa Algorithm. Part 1, which introduces the Problem and explains the reasons behind each step of the algorithm ...
WebImplementing Deutsch's algorithm on Qiskit Step One : Create a 2-qubit circuit qc =QuantumCircuit ( 2, 1 ) qc .i ( 0 ) qc .x ( 1 ) qc .draw (output='mpl') 𝑞0 is set to 0 and 𝑞1 is set to 1 Step Two : Apply a … WebJul 31, 2024 · Deutsch algorithm applies the X gate to the qubit you use for phase kickback trick, to prepare it in the - state before applying the oracle. Your implementation applies …
WebJun 18, 2024 · This is how I do it, I tried to append gate directly with to_gate, remember to transpile or decompose the label gate before run simulator. if you want to get unitary of the gate, you can use Operator directly WebJan 21, 2024 · An intuitive guide to The Deutsch-Jozsa Algorithm with Python, Jupyter and IBM Qiskit. Covering Quantum Advantage and Theory, and exploring the techniques used in speeding up Quantum Computing.
WebThe Deutsch-Jozsa algorithm was the first to show a separation between the quantum and classical difficulty of a problem. This algorithm demonstrates the significance of allowing quantum amplitudes to take …
WebLearn Quantum Teleportation and Superdense Coding with their implementation using IBM Qiskit. Run your Quantum Programs on a real IBM Quantum Computer. Gain Confidence to tackle Quantum Programming challenges organized by various Quantum Computing Industries. Learn and gain background to think and analyze about Quantum Algorithms. portsmouth dreadnoughtsWeb0:00 / 49:57 Deutsch Jozsa Algorithm - Quantum Computer Programming w/ Qiskit p.3 sentdex 1.19M subscribers 30K views 3 years ago #qiskit #quantum … opus cncWebJun 25, 2024 · As shown in qiskit 2 below, creates Deutsch Algorithm with initial conditions and Oracle. qiskit 2: creates Deutsch circuit. As shown in qiskit 3 below, creates a quantum circuit, assigns number of qubits, generates a random Boolean secret function and visualizes the circuit. portsmouth dog walksWebMay 16, 2024 · Deustch’s algorithm, is also known as Deutsch-Jozsa algorithm. Given a binary function f, assuming f is either unbalanced (constant) or balanced (returning 0 and … opus coaching schwyzWebNow we have covered the basics of quantum computing, we are now ready to introduce some quantum protocols and algorithms. Through these algorithms we will see the concepts from the last chapter in action, and we will introduce new ideas and techniques. Some of the first algorithms you will learn about will be proof-of-concept algorithms that ... opus clarinetWebJun 7, 2024 · We discuss the steps of Deutsch algorithm which determines whether a one bit domain and range function (f: {0, 1} → {0, 1}) is balanced or constant. Consider a 2 … portsmouth downsWebDec 3, 2024 · python quantum-computing quantum-teleportation quantum-information quantum-algorithms qiskit grover-algorithm deutsch-algorithm shor-algorithm quantum-phase-estimation bernstein-vazirani-algorithm simon-algorithm Updated Aug 3, 2024; Python; indisoluble / SwiftQuantumComputing Star 38. Code Issues ... portsmouth dpn